On the inside
is
fixed
a
Barometer
,
by which
he
can tell
the
depth
he is
under water
; a
Compass
,
by which
he
knows
the
course
he
steers.
In the
barometer
and on
the
needles
of the
compass
is
fixed
fox-fire
,
i.e.
wood
that
gives
light
in the
dark.

[Nathaniel] Hawthorne
in one
of
his
books
records
a
remarkable
personal
encounter
with this
weird
fox-fire
, and one which
cost
him dearly.
He
was
on a
journey
by
canal-boat
, which had
stopped
en route
for a
brief period
at
midnight.
During
the
interval
he
had
stepped
ashore
, and was decoyed into a
neighboring
wood
by the
bright
glow
, which
proved
to be
a
fallen tree
ablaze
with phosphorescence.
In
his
surprise
and interest
he
lost
all
account of
time
,
and thus
missed
his
boat
, [
...
]
Almost
any
damp
woods
,
especially
after a rain
,
is likely to
disclose
its
fox-fire
, but
it
occasionally
appears
under
circumstances
where
we
little
expect
it.
